Beyond The Clouds

A Poem by G. K. Bostic

As clouds above yield dreary days below

While high above the sunlight fills the sky

So just beyond the stormy clouds we fly

To places never seen our spirits go.

 

The brilliance of your love thou doth bestow

It carries passion's pleasures on a sigh

That speaks of secret answers owning why

The love that binds our hearts doth overflow.

 

Gone forever fear of hearts rejected,

For to lose such love would be a wretched curse,

So feel the heavenly rays from clouds reflected,

And drown me in your love, my heart immerse;

Two souls shall touch once more with warmth expected

And evoke the beauty of the universe.
